Etymology 1 edit

From Old Khmer ត្បាញ៑ (tpāñ), ត្បញ៑ (tpañ, to weave, to spin; that which is woven or spun, as cloth; etc), extended forms of *តាញ៑ (*tāñ), *តញ៑ (*tañ, to twist, to intertwine; to braid, to plait). Cognate with Modern Khmer ត្បាញ (tbaañ), ត្របាញ់ (trɑbañ, to weave; to braid, to plait).

Alternative forms edit

Verb edit

ตะแบง (dtà-bɛɛng) (abstract noun การตะแบง)

  1. (somewhat archaic) to cross; to twist; to intertwine; to plait.
  2. (slang) to make or express (a remark, argument, etc) obliquely, evasively, or distortedly.

Etymology 2 edit

From Pre-Angkorian Old Khmer ត្បេង៑ (tpeṅ, the plant Dipterocarpus obtusifolia) or Angkorian Old Khmer ថ្បេង៑ (thpeṅ), ត្បេង៑ (tpeṅ, idem). Cognate with Modern Khmer ត្បែង (tbaeng, the plant Dipterocarpus magnifolia).

Alternative forms edit

Noun edit

ตะแบง (dtà-bɛɛng)

  1. the plant Dipterocarpus intricatus of the family Dipterocarpaceae.
